    Colorado Gators Reptile Park is located in Mosca, Colorado, United States of America. It is a fascinating destination for reptile enthusiasts and nature lovers alike. The park is situated in the San Luis Valley, surrounded by picturesque landscapes and stunning mountain views.

  • Reasons to Visit

    There are several reasons to visit Colorado Gators Reptile Park. It offers a unique opportunity to observe and learn about various species of reptiles up close. Visitors can participate in educational tours, interactive shows, and even have the chance to hold and interact with some of the reptiles. Additionally, the park promotes conservation efforts and provides a safe haven for rescued reptiles.

  • Alligator Wrestling Shows

    Witness thrilling live alligator wrestling shows performed by trained handlers, showcasing the strength and agility of these impressive reptiles.
  • Reptile Exhibits

    Explore a diverse range of reptile species from around the world, including alligators, crocodiles, snakes, turtles, and lizards, through the park's well-maintained exhibits.
  • Feeding Demonstrations

    Experience feeding demonstrations where you can observe the park's dedicated staff safely interact with the reptiles during mealtime.
  • Gator Farm

    Discover the unique concept of a gator farm, where the park raises alligators for their meat and skin to support the sustainability of the facility.
  • Teaching Pond

    Visit the teaching pond, an interactive area where visitors can learn about and feed small alligators, providing hands-on educational experiences.
